Night-shift staff: Floor 4 of the Tellhaven Building opens this week. After 21:00, access is via the rear stairwell only; the lifts are locked out overnight during the settling period. Complete a walk-through of the new floor once per shift and log it. The stairwell keypad accepts the code below.

badge for yahop-fawep: bdg-XBKXI-68071

## Configuration

The Fieldloom CSV import wizard reads its settings from `.env` at the repo root. `IMPORT_MAX_ROWS` caps batch size (default 50000), `IMPORT_DELIMITER_GUESS` toggles sniffing, and `IMPORT_TMP_DIR` must be writable by the worker user. Staging and production differ only in the queue hostname. The wizard signs upload manifests, and the signing key goes directly below this sentence in the env file.

env line for kageg-yagap: COURIER_KEY5=1efb9

# Retrying Failed Exports

When a Quillbox export fails, check the job status panel first. Most failures are transient; hit Retry once and wait five minutes. Do not retry more than twice — repeated failures mean a corrupt source file and need an engineering ticket. The step-by-step procedure, with screenshots, lives on the internal wiki page:

wiki page, kahog-hahig: https://vault.zemvargrid.internal/display/deploy/repo/settings/merge_requests/job/settings/6f3b933774dbc5320a4daa18

Subject: DR Drill Friday — DeployParrot chat bot

Hi on-call,

This Friday we simulate total loss of DeployParrot, the bot that posts deploy status to chat. Expect silence in #releases from 10:00. Follow the restore runbook precisely: rebuild from the Kestrelgate snapshot, re-register webhooks, verify a test deploy announcement. To unlock the snapshot archive, enter the recovery passphrase below.

strongbox words: oliael-gilax-lamael